Ukraine fully supplies the domestic market with meat products

A meeting to discuss the current state of the meat and meat product market in Ukraine was held, focusing on both pre-war and post-war sales dynamics, market trends, and challenges. Despite the difficult conditions, Ukraine's meat consumption needs are met, with a positive export balance and a shift towards poultry meat consumption. The processing industry is adjusting by increasing its share of finished poultry products, with a goal to satisfy the domestic market, keep products affordable, and expand into foreign markets. The extension of credit programs and state guarantees for the processing industry for the next year was also discussed and supported.

During the discussion, the participants analyzed the state of the meat and meat products market in Ukraine and the dynamics of pre-war and post-war sales. They also discussed the situation on the meat market in the current year, factors affecting price policy, trends in the development and transformation of the industry, sales channels and logistics in war conditions, and also outlined problematic points and ways to solve them. "I am grateful to the market participants for continuing to work in such difficult conditions, ensuring the food security of the state, and ensuring the production of meat products. Today, the fund for consumption of meat and meat products fully meets the needs of the domestic market and has the ability to meet export demand. This is mainly due to poultry meat. Per capita consumption is provided at the level of 52 kg of meat per person per year. This indicator is comparable to last year in the pre-war period," said Olena Dadus, Deputy Director of the ...
